site stats

Distributed hash table paper

WebThe paper was later re-purposed to address technical challenge of keeping track of a file in peer-to-peer networks such as a distributed hash table. Teradata used this technique in their distributed database, released in 1986, although they did not use this term. Teradata still uses the concept of a hash table to fulfill exactly this purpose. WebDesigning a wide-area distributed hash table (DHT) that provides high-throughput and low-latency network stor-age is a challenge. Existing systems have exploreda range of solutions, including iterative routing, recursive routing, proximity routing and neighbor selection, erasure coding, replication, and server selection.

A Real-Time Distributed Hash Table - North Carolina State …

Web15441 Spring 2004, Jeff Pang 27 How much does it matter? Failure resilience without rerunning routing protocol – Tree is much worse; ring appears best – But all protocols … WebA Guide to Consistent Hashing. Consistent Hashing is a distributed hashing scheme that operates independently of the number of servers or objects in a distributed hash table. It powers many high-traffic dynamic … how to create a green screen https://redhotheathens.com

DHash: Dynamic Hash Tables With Non-Blocking Regular …

WebJan 1, 2005 · Table (DHT) provides a global view of data distributed among nodes in a network, independent of the actual location. As referred in [25], a Dis-tributed Hash Table manages data by... WebA protocol for a distributed hash table (DHT) incurs communication costs to keep up with churn – changes in membership – in order to maintain its ability to route lookups efficiently. This paper formulates a unified framework for evaluating cost and performance. WebNov 7, 2024 · ShopChain innovates in several ways, with the core concept that the encrypted data of a consumer exists in an asymmetrical and asynchronous distributed hash table (aDHT). The blockchain implementation allows the user to own and secure their data via private keys, with the blockchain attesting to where the data is stored in the … how to create a grid in inkscape

ZHT: A Light-weight Reliable Persistent Dynamic Scalable Zero …

Category:Computers Free Full-Text Enhancing JWT Authentication and ...

Tags:Distributed hash table paper

Distributed hash table paper

What Is a Distributed Hash Table? Hazelcast

WebImplementation of Chord DHT(Distributed Hash Table) paper - GitHub - arriqaaq/chord: Implementation of Chord DHT(Distributed Hash Table) paper WebApr 15, 2003 · In this paper we present the design and implementation of DPH, a storage layer for cluster environments. DPH is a Distributed Data Structure (DDS) based on the …

Distributed hash table paper

Did you know?

WebApr 15, 2003 · In this paper we present the design and implementation of DPH, a storage layer for cluster environments. DPH is a Distributed Data Structure (DDS) based on the distribution of a paged hash table. It combines main memory with file system resources across the cluster... WebWhat Is a Distributed Hash Table? A Distributed Hash Table is a decentralized data store that looks up data based on key-value pairs. Every node in a distributed hash table is …

WebA Distributed Hash Table is a decentralized data store that looks up data based on key-value pairs. Every node in a distributed hash table is responsible for a set of keys and their associated values. The key is a unique identifier for its associated data value, created by running the value through a hashing function. The data values can be any ... WebIn computing, Chord is a protocol and algorithm for a peer-to-peer distributed hash table. A distributed hash table stores key-value pairs by assigning keys to different computers …

Web•Distributed Hash Table: key = hash(data) lookup(key) àIP addr(Chord lookup service) send-RPC(IP address, put, key, data) send-RPC(IP address, get, key) àdata •Partitions … WebMar 14, 2024 · What is a distributed table? A distributed table appears as a single table, but the rows are actually stored across 60 distributions. The rows are distributed with a …

Web1 day ago · Implementation of Chord DHT (Distributed Hash Table) paper go golang p2p dht consistent-hashing distributed-hash-table chord Updated on Mar 9, 2024 Go …

WebDesigning a wide-area distributed hash table (DHT) that provides high-throughput and low-latency network storage is a challenge. Existing systems have explored a range of … how to create a grid in powerappsWebAug 26, 2024 · There are two strategies available: (1) hashed sharding (a hash function is applied to the key, the results range of the hash function is divided into parts for each of the nodes) and (2) range sharding (simply divides the key range between the nodes) [ 6 ]. Replication in MongoDB is based on replica sets. microsoft office latest version 2019 downloadWebThis paper conducts a comparative study on two different ID/locator mapping approaches: centralized and distributed ID/locator mapping systems. ... Numerical results demonstrate that the distributed ID/locator mapping system with enhanced distributed hash table (DHT) has comparable signaling cost to the centralized ID/locator mapping system ... microsoft office law enforcement discounthow to create a greenhouseWebThe paper is organized as follows: Section II summarizes previous work on sequential and distributed hash tables. Sec- ... its core distributed hash table with optimized hash functions and sequential and distributed hash tables, while adopting its templated interfaces and built-in functionalities such as file how to create a green wallWebDec 1, 2024 · Abstract: Once started, existing hash tables cannot change their pre-defined hash functions, even if the incoming data cannot be evenly distributed to the hash table buckets. In this paper, we present DHash, a type of hash table for shared memory systems, that can change its hash function and rebuild the hash table on the fly, without … how to create a greeting card in wordWebJul 26, 2024 · Hash-distributed tables. A hash distributed table can deliver the highest query performance for joins and aggregations on large tables. To shard data into a hash-distributed table, a hash function is used to deterministically assign each row to one distribution. In the table definition, one of the columns is designated as the distribution … microsoft office lcc